CHUCK HOUPT  Well, I'll grant you there isn't a large point to this app, but it can be mildly useful. Less itself is a good tool - particularly useful for dealing with huge log files. The Less Termlet just provides convenient access to Less from the Finder environment, and allows some simple customization (window size, font, etc).

Of course, the green-bar paper background is purely for fun. For daily use, I'd recommend reseting the background.

CHUCK HOUPT  The Less Termlet can be launched from the command line with the open command:

% open -a Less apache_log

This will open a new Terminal window for less, which is close to what you describe. Wrapping 'open -a Less' in a shell alias would make it more convenient.
